Dante played in ski boots – Beckenbauer

The Bayern Munich legend was unhappy with the overall performance against Porto but reserved his harshest words for the Brazil defender

Franz Beckenbauer singled out Dante for criticism after a “black night” for Bayern Munich against Porto, accusing the defender of appearing to play in ski boots.

The World Cup winner did not hold back in a withering assessment of Pep Guardiola’s side, who went down 3-1 at Estadio do Dragao in the first leg of their Champions League quarter-final tie.

Two early Ricardo Quaresma goals – the first from the penalty spot – after some calamitous defending set the tone and, although Thiago Alcantara pulled one back, another blunder allowed Jackson Martinez to complete Bayern’s misery.

Beckenbauer told Sky: “I have not seen a single Bayern player who showed his normal form. It was a black night. Sometimes this happens and it happened tonight.

“When you have a keeper playing badly or a defender playing badly that is not unusual. But in this match they all ‘worked together’ to achieve this result.”

Quaresma’s second came after he dispossessed Dante before running on to finish past Manuel Neuer. It was not the first time the Brazil international has been guilty of lax defending this season and Beckenbauer was not impressed.

“If he was from Iceland or the North Pole, I’d say ‘okay, he is still wearing his ski boots’. But no, he simply has to stop the ball.”
